Dave Sanford

David Sanford is an accomplished lacrosse coach, program leader, and player development specialist with decades of experience developing athletes and building successful programs at the club, high school, and collegiate levels. Known for his ability to establish strong cultures and guide athletes toward reaching their full potential, Sanford has earned a reputation as one of the leading developers of lacrosse talent in the western United States.

Sanford holds several leadership roles within True Lacrosse, one of the premier club lacrosse organizations in the country. He serves as Senior Director of True Oregon and Territory Manager for Colorado, where he oversees regional program development, coaching leadership, and athlete pathways across multiple markets. Sanford also serves as Director of the Elite True West Program, where he leads the development of top players from across the western United States and helps guide the program’s competitive and developmental strategy. In addition, he is a coach within the True Lacrosse National Team program, working with elite athletes competing on the national stage while helping prepare players for collegiate opportunities. Currently he is the Head Coach of the 2027 White Team.

In these roles, Sanford works closely with athletes and families throughout the recruiting process while focusing on the technical, tactical, and mental development required to succeed at the highest levels of the sport. His work has helped many players advance to compete in collegiate lacrosse programs across the country.

Sanford also serves as Head Coach of the Central Catholic High School boys lacrosse program in Portland, Oregon, where he leads all aspects of the program including player development, team culture, and competitive strategy. In his first season, Sanford transformed the program from a team that had won just two games the previous year into a team that finished 11–7 and advanced to the second round of the state playoffs. His coaching philosophy centers on building disciplined, high-IQ teams that compete with toughness, accountability, and a commitment to continuous improvement.

Earlier in his coaching career, Sanford worked at the collegiate level, serving as Head Coach at Portland State University and as an Assistant Coach at Oregon State University, where he helped guide the development of student-athletes while contributing to the growth of collegiate lacrosse in the Pacific Northwest.

Originally from Baltimore, one of the traditional lacrosse hotbeds of the United States, Sanford developed a deep appreciation for the history and values of the game early in his playing career. He later attended Tulane University, where he continued to develop the leadership skills that would shape his future as a coach and mentor.
